#e585ab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e585ab is composed of 89.8% red, 52.2% green and 67.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.9% magenta, 25.3%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 336.3 degrees, a saturation of 64.9% and a lightness of 71%. #e585ab color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cb0b57.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#e585ab

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070204 is the darkest color, while #fdf6f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e585ab

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b7b3b4 is the less saturated color, while #fc6ea6 is the most saturated one.
